NBA free agent Bobi Klintman is still seeking his next NBA opportunity after two seasons in the league, but he is also drawing significant interest from the top European competition, the EuroLeague. Among the teams showing interest in the 23-year-old Swedish forward, Virtus Bologna has emerged as one to watch as he weighs his next move, sources tell BasketNews.

Coty M. Davis: JB Bickerstaff says Bobi Klintman (calf contusion) is getting better & progressing. "It was a weird thing with his calf and the amount of fluid that it was holding. It kind of slowed the progress, but he's progressing as well."

Shams Charania: Detroit Pistons No. 37 pick Bobi Klintman is signing a four-year, $7.99 million rookie contract, sources tell @TheAthletic @Stadium. First two seasons are fully guaranteed for the big man.
